Output f593202a7a13734c3d45c32173ab8f60b674f88095459852b35d9d4426ba8998:2

value
1482556
script pubkey
OP_0 OP_PUSHBYTES_20 58f3270d29aaefc91c3afae6303e00e0477b7c0b
address
ltc1qtrejwrff4thuj8p6ltnrq0squprhklqt36mnvy
transaction
f593202a7a13734c3d45c32173ab8f60b674f88095459852b35d9d4426ba8998
spent
true